CVE-2022-45383MEDIUMCVSS 6.5fixed in 1206.1208.v9b_7a_1d48db_0f2022-11-15
CVE-2022-45383 [MEDIUM] CWE-863 CVE-2022-45383: An incorrect permission check in Jenkins Support Core Plugin 1206.v14049fa_b_d860 and earlier allows An incorrect permission check in Jenkins Support Core Plugin 1206.v14049fa_b_d860 and earlier allows attackers with Support/DownloadBundle permission to download a previously created support bundle containing information limited to users with Overall/Administer permission.
nvd
CVE-2022-25187MEDIUMCVSS 6.5≤ 2.792022-02-15
CVE-2022-25187 [MEDIUM] CWE-212 CVE-2022-25187: Jenkins Support Core Plugin 2.79 and earlier does not redact some sensitive information in the suppo Jenkins Support Core Plugin 2.79 and earlier does not redact some sensitive information in the support bundle.
nvd
CVE-2021-21621MEDIUMCVSS 5.3≤ 2.722021-02-24
CVE-2021-21621 [MEDIUM] CWE-200 CVE-2021-21621: Jenkins Support Core Plugin 2.72 and earlier provides the serialized user authentication as part of Jenkins Support Core Plugin 2.72 and earlier provides the serialized user authentication as part of the "About user (basic authentication details only)" information, which can include the session ID of the user creating the support bundle in some configurations.
nvd
CVE-2019-16539MEDIUMCVSS 6.5≤ 2.632019-11-21
CVE-2019-16539 [MEDIUM] CWE-281 CVE-2019-16539: A missing permission check in Jenkins Support Core Plugin 2.63 and earlier allows attackers with Ove A missing permission check in Jenkins Support Core Plugin 2.63 and earlier allows attackers with Overall/Read permission to delete support bundles.
nvd
CVE-2019-16540MEDIUMCVSS 6.5≤ 2.632019-11-21
CVE-2019-16540 [MEDIUM] CWE-22 CVE-2019-16540: A path traversal vulnerability in Jenkins Support Core Plugin 2.63 and earlier allows attackers with A path traversal vulnerability in Jenkins Support Core Plugin 2.63 and earlier allows attackers with Overall/Read permission to delete arbitrary files on the Jenkins master.
